What are Fascia and Soffit?
Fascia
Fascia boards are horizontal boards that run along the edge of the roofline. They serve a number of important functions, consisting of:
- Protection: Fascia guards the roof edge from weather aspects, avoiding moisture intrusion and damage.
- Support: It supplies structural support for the bottom row of tiles or shingles.
- Visual Appeal: Fascia is typically noticeable from the ground, and a well-installed fascia can enhance the overall look of a home.
Soffit
Soffit refers to the underside of the roofing system's overhang. Like fascia, soffit plays a number of crucial roles:
- Ventilation: Soffit typically consists of vents that enable air to flow through the attic, avoiding moisture buildup and reducing heat in the summertime.
- Defense: It secures the rafters and underside of the roofing from the elements.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Soffit can be created to match the total architectural style of the home.
Here's a streamlined table for quick recommendation:
| Feature | Fascia | Soffit |
|---|---|---|
| Place | Edge of the roofline | Underside of the roofing system overhang |
| Primary Functions | Protects roof edge, supports shingles/tiles, includes appeal | Supplies ventilation, protects rafters, includes visual value |
| Product Options | Wood, vinyl, aluminum, fiber cement | Vinyl, aluminum, wood |

Signs You Need Fascia and Soffit Repair
Homeowners need to frequently examine their fascia and soffit for possible issues. Here are some signs that it might be time to seek professional aid:
- Peeling Paint: Indicates moisture buildup or bad installation.
- Noticeable Rot: Soft or crumbly areas recommend wood rot due to water damage.
- Insect Infestations: Insects or rodents can go into through harmed soffits.
- Mold or Mildew: Presence of mold is an indication of insufficient ventilation.
- Sagging or Drooping: Indicates structural issues that might require immediate attention.

FAQ
What is the typical expense for fascia and soffit installation?
The cost can vary significantly based on material choices, the size of the home, and your geographical place. On average, you can expect to pay in between ₤ 3 to ₤ 10 per square foot for installation.
How long does fascia and soffit last?
With correct maintenance and quality products, fascia and soffit can last anywhere from 20 to 50 years. Regular inspections can assist recognize concerns early.
Can I install fascia and soffit myself?
While DIY is possible for experienced property owners, employing specialists is suggested to avoid potential errors and guarantee safety.
When is the best time to change fascia and soffit?
The perfect time for replacement is generally during mild climate condition-- usually in the spring or fall-- when repairs can be done without the risk of extreme temperature levels.
How can I preserve my fascia and soffit?
Frequently examine for indications of wear, clean rain gutters, and deal with any leaks or invasions quickly. Paint or complete wood materials every couple of years to protect them from the components.
